Juventus look to Raspadori and Zaniolo

Juventus will look to Nicolo Zaniolo or Giacomo Raspadori to replace Paulo Dybala at the end of the season. The club have confirmed that La Joya will be leaving Turin after 7 years with the Bianconeri as they will not be renewing his contract.

La Gazzetta dello Sport report that Juventus leadership are looking for a worthy successor to Dybala, estimating a cost of €40-60 million.

The newspaper suggest that Juve have already ‘moved’ for Zaniolo, initiating contacts with his agent Claudio Vigorelli. Zaniolo, whose contract with Roma runs until 2024, is seen as a the perfect ‘identikit’ for a Bianconero: 22-years-old, Italian and has a sustainable salary.

Should the deal for Zaniolo fail to materialise, Juve will look to Sassuolo’s Raspadori who is seen as a cheaper alternative.
